2-stage acquisition optimization support

Open apaleyes opened this issue 6 years ago • 2 comments

This issue surfaced from conversation with @henrymoss .

Emukit does not support 2-stage optimization procedures. For example, consider the following scenario: a multifidelity function f(x,z) where z is the fidelity, that is being optimized the following way: x* = argmax acq1(x) z* = argmax acq2(x*, z)

A couple of multifidelity methods based on UCB are using this, and it is quite common to compare against them, so having their implementations might be useful.
